    Distribution of the Microbial Community Structure in Sulfur-Based Autotrophic Denitrification Columns

    Abstract: Substrate-dependent evolution of a bacterial community capable of transforming nitrate was examined in sulfur-based autotrophic denitrification columns. The 16S rRNA genes and denaturing gradient gel electrophoresis (DGGE) analysis revealed that the initial bacterial consortium was well adapted to column operation time and distribution of nitrate concentration.
